How they compare
Rwanda currently reports 28.2 against 27.87 in Timor-Leste, a difference of 0.33.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 7 shared years of data; in 2013 it was Rwanda ahead.
Rwanda ranks 157th and Timor-Leste ranks 158th of 197 countries.
